These smaller sheets are 100% kozo, handmade using traditional methods. Shikishi refers to the small, square format and was traditionally used for calligraphy and small drawings.

These wonderful papers are made by a highly-skilled, young papermaker based in Oguni village in the beautiful prefecture of Niigata. When dyed with fermented green persimmon juice (kakishibu), they become water resistent. These papers will darken a bit naturally with age. The lovely format of this paper lends itself well to working in a series.
